FUNDUMENTAL INSTRUCTIONS FOR ALL EXERCISES:1. First, see what you are to do, then just play along with the recording, listen very carefully, play exactly in tune, produce a good sound, and focus on impecable form. 2. Once notes can be produced easily and beautifully, look at the notes and "solfege", along with the recording, through the exercise.

3. Play the exercises keeping your eyes on the music, letting the hands and ears find the notes.

4. Practice with absolute concentration.

"Tunneling" means to keep the finger down on one string, while playing on another.

Repeat these exercise on each string, making sure your intonation is good. The finger should attack the string quickly and with authority, but do not keep excessive tension in the hand. The fingers should lift away in a spring-like manner, but remain close to the string.

These 4th finger notes are higher than the 3rd Tape! Listen carefully and match the pitch accurately of both the extended 2nd finger, as well as the 4th.

In order to exend the reach of the hand, the 2nd finger will play the 2nd Tape Note so that he 4th finger can reach to play the note higher that the 3rd tape.
